#ifndef scope_chain_mark_h
#define scope_chain_mark_h
#include "Activation.h"
#include "scope_chain.h"
namespace KJS {
inline void ScopeChain::mark()
{
for (ScopeChainNode* n = _node; n; n = n->next) {
JSObject* o = n->object;
// An ActivationImp that is on the activation stack can't have the
// JSObject::marked() method called on it, because it doesn't have an
// entry in a GC mark bitmap, so we check here whether it is on the
// stack and directly call the portion of the marking code that is
// still relevant.
if (o->isActivationObject() && static_cast<ActivationImp*>(o)->isOnStack())
static_cast<ActivationImp*>(o)->markChildren();
else if (!o->marked())
o->mark();
}
}
} // namespace KJS
#endif
